Бөлісу құралы:


Сценарии автоматизации для выставления счетов и управления затратами

В этой статье перечислены распространенные сценарии для выставления счетов и управления затратами Azure. Для сценариев указаны API, которые можно использовать. Под таблицей сопоставления сценариев с API можно найти сводку по этим API и функции, которые они предлагают.

Распространенные сценарии

API-интерфейсы выставления счетов и управления затратами можно использовать в нескольких сценариях для решения вопросов, связанных с затратами и потреблением. Ниже приводится краткий обзор распространенных сценариев:

  • Выверка счета: Взимает ли корпорация Майкрософт нужную сумму? Сколько мне нужно платить и как мне проверить эти вычисления?

  • Перекрестные расходы: Теперь, когда я знаю, сколько я взимается, кто в моей организации должен платить?

  • Оптимизация затрат: я знаю, сколько я взимается. Могу ли я более эффективно использовать средства, которые тратятся на Azure?

  • Отслеживание затрат: я хочу узнать, сколько я тратю и использую Azure с течением времени. Какие тенденции здесь можно заметить? Как можно это улучшить?

  • Расходы Azure в течение месяца: Сколько расходов на текущий месяц на сегодняшний день? Нужно ли скорректировать расходы и (или) потребление ресурсов Azure? В какой период месяца ресурсы Azure используются наиболее активно?

  • Оповещения. Как настроить потребление ресурсов или денежные оповещения?

Сопоставление сценариев с интерфейсами API

API Сверка счетов Взаимозачет Оптимизация затрат Отслеживание затрат Затраты за полмесяца видны узлы
сведения о бюджете; X X
сведения о расходах на Marketplace; X X X X X X
Прейскурант. X X X X X
рекомендации по резервированию; X
Сведения о резервировании X X
Сводные данные о резервировании X X
сведения о потреблении; X X X X X X
Расчетный период X X X X
Счета X X X X
Розничные цены Azure X X X

Примечание.

Приведенная ниже таблица "Сопоставления сценариев и API" не включает API-интерфейсы потребления для организаций. Используйте общие API потребления для новых сценариев разработки, когда это возможно.

Сводные данные по API

Потребление

Клиенты Web Direct и Enterprise могут использовать все следующие API, кроме тех, где явно указано иначе:

  • API бюджетов (только для корпоративных клиентов): создайте бюджеты затрат или использования для ресурсов, групп ресурсов или счетчиков выставления счетов. Когда вы создали бюджет, вы можете настроить оповещения, чтобы получать уведомления о превышении определенных пороговых значений. Можно также настроить действия, которые будут выполняться при достижении пороговых значений.

  • API сборов в Marketplace: получение данных о расходах и использовании для всех ресурсов Azure Marketplace (предложения партнеров Azure). Эти сведения позволяют оценить совокупные расходы по всем ресурсам Marketplace или изучить показатели затрат и потребления для конкретных ресурсов.

  • API цен (только для корпоративных клиентов): получение пользовательских цен для всех счетчиков. Организации могут объединять эти данные с информацией о потреблении для собственных ресурсов и Marketplace, чтобы с их помощью рассчитывать затраты.

  • API резервирования Рекомендации. Получение рекомендаций по приобретению зарезервированных экземпляров виртуальных машин. Эти рекомендации помогают пользователям оценить ожидаемую экономию и объемы закупок. Дополнительные сведения см. в статье API-интерфейсы для автоматизации резервирования Azure.

  • API сведений о резервировании: см. сведения о ранее приобретенных резервированиях виртуальных машин, например о том, сколько потребления зарезервировано и сколько используется. Эти данные можно отобразить с детализацией до конкретной виртуальной машины. Дополнительные сведения см. в статье API-интерфейсы для автоматизации резервирования Azure.

  • API сводок о резервировании: см. агрегированные сведения о резервированиях виртуальных машин, приобретенных вашей организацией, например о том, сколько потребления зарезервировано и сколько используется в агрегате. Дополнительные сведения см. в статье API-интерфейсы для автоматизации резервирования Azure.

  • API сведений об использовании. Получение сведений об оплате и использовании всех ресурсов Azure от Майкрософт. Эти данные предоставляются в форме записей с информацией о потреблении, которые в настоящее время создаются ежедневно для каждой средства измерения. На основе этих сведений можно оценить совокупные расходы по всем ресурсам или изучить показатели затрат и потребления для конкретных ресурсов.

  • Цены на розничные продажи Azure. Получение ставок по мере использования с оплатой по мере использования. Полученные данные в сочетании со сведениями о потреблении ресурсов позволят вручную вычислить ожидаемые расходы.

Выставление счетов

  • API выставления счетов: определите период выставления счетов для анализа, а также идентификаторы счетов за этот период. Идентификаторы счетов можно использовать с API счетов.

  • API выставления счетов: получение URL-адреса скачивания для счета за период выставления счетов в формате PDF.

Потребление организации

Следующие API предназначены только для клиентов Enterprise:

  • API сводки баланса. Получение ежемесячной сводки сведений о балансах, новых покупках, расходах на обслуживание Azure Marketplace, корректировках и превышении расходов. Эту информацию можно получить для текущего расчетного периода или за любой период в прошлом. Предприятия могут использовать эти данные для сравнения с суммарными расходами, вычисленными вручную. Этот API не предоставляет сведений по конкретным ресурсам или статистического представления затрат.

  • API сведений об использовании. Получение сведений об использовании Azure (предложений Майкрософт) в течение текущего месяца, определенного периода выставления счетов или пользовательского периода даты. Предприятия могут использовать эти данные, чтобы вручную рассчитать счета на основе тарифа и потребления. Предприятия также могут использовать сведения о подразделениях и организациях для распределения затрат между ними. Из этих данных можно узнать о потреблении и затратах с учетом специфики ресурсов.

  • API оплаты в Магазине Marketplace: получение сведений об использовании Azure (предложений партнеров) в течение текущего месяца, определенного периода выставления счетов или пользовательского периода даты. Предприятия могут использовать эти данные, чтобы вручную рассчитать счета на основе тарифа и потребления. Предприятия также могут использовать сведения о подразделениях и организациях для распределения затрат между ними. С помощью этого API можно узнать о потреблении и затратах с учетом специфики ресурсов.

  • API ценовой таблицы: получение применимой ставки для каждого счетчика для заданного периода регистрации и выставления счетов. Эти сведения о ценах в сочетании с данными о потреблении и использовании marketplace позволяют вручную рассчитать ожидаемые расходы.

  • API выставления счетов: получение списка периодов выставления счетов. API также предоставляет свойство, указывающее на маршрут API для четырех наборов данных Корпоративного API, относящихся к периоду выставления счетов: BalanceSummary, UsageDetails, Marketplace Charges и PriceSheet.

  • Зарезервированный экземпляр Рекомендации API: просмотрите 7 дней, 30 дней или 60 дней использования виртуальной машины и получите рекомендации по одной и общей покупке. Использование этого API позволяет клиентам оценить ожидаемую экономию и рекомендуемые объемы закупок. Дополнительные сведения см. в статье API-интерфейсы для автоматизации резервирования Azure.

Часто задаваемые вопросы

Каковы отличия между API для корпоративной отчетности и API потребления? Когда их нужно использовать?

Эти API имеют аналогичный набор функций и могут ответить на тот же широкий набор вопросов в сфере выставления счетов и управления затратами. Но они ориентированы на разных пользователей:

  • Эти API доступны для клиентов, подписавших Соглашение Enterprise с корпорацией Майкрософт, которое предоставляет им доступ к согласованной предоплате Azure (прежнее название — денежное обязательство). и индивидуальным ценам. ДЛЯ API требуется ключ, который можно получить из портал Azure.

  • Эти API доступны для всех клиентов, за некоторыми исключениями. Дополнительные сведения см. в разделе "Автоматизация управления затратами". Предоставленные API являются рекомендуемым решением для последних сценариев разработки.

Каковы отличия между API счетов и API сведений о потреблении?

Эти API обеспечивают различное представление тех же данных.

  • API счетов предназначен только для клиентов Web Direct. Он предоставляет ежемесячный сводный счет на основе совокупных затрат для каждого типа показателя.

  • API сведений об использовании предоставляет подробное представление записей об использовании или затратах за каждый день. Его могут использовать как клиенты Enterprise, так и клиенты Web Direct.

Каковы различия между API прейскурантов и API RateCard?

Эти API предоставляют похожие наборы данных, но имеют разные аудитории.

  • API прейскурантов предоставляет пользовательские цены, которые были согласованы для корпоративного клиента.

  • API розничных цен Azure предоставляет общедоступные цены для метода оплаты по мере использования, которые применяются для клиентов Web Direct.

Следующие шаги